Mary Belle Kondritz's Obituary
Decatur-Mary Belle Kondritz, 86, of Woodstock, IL, formerly of Decatur, passed away Thursday, June 23, 2011 at Valley Hi Nursing Home in Woodstock, Illinois.
A Service to celebrate the life of Mary Belle will be 11:00 a.m. Wednesday, June 29, 2011, at Graceland/Fairlawn Funeral Home with a visitation 10:00 a.m. to the time of the service. Interment with “Flight Home” ceremony will be at Graceland Cemetery. Memorial contributions may be made to the family.
Mary was born August 18, 1924 in Decatur, Illinois, daughter of Fern (Goodwin) Crosby. She was a former Illinois Bell telephone operator during WWII. She worked as a medical assistant for local doctors, then as a pharmacy technician. She was a life member of the Oak Grove P.T.A. and a member of St. Johns Lutheran Church. She married to Leo Kondritz; September 12, 1942 he preceded her in death August 1, 1997.
Surviving; Darrell Kondritz of Decatur, Illinois and Daniel Kondritz and his wife Rosemary of Johnsburg, Illinois, granddaughters Scarlett Cook of Sharon WI, Ashley Sierra of Chicago and Elizabeth Kondritz of Johnsburg, IL, great grandson Eli Cook, Sharon, WI., nephews Jim Vaughn and wife Gloria of Decatur, IL, David Kondritz also of Decatur, Dick Kondritz, Fred Kondritz, and Jean Oldfield, niece Dixie Andrew, sister in-law Loretta Burns of Mt. Zion, IL, sister in-law Freda Funk of Decatur.
She was preceded in death by her husband Leo, mother and step-father Martin, sister Margaret Vaughn, an infant son Roger and brother Robert D. Burns.
